What are the responsibilities and job description for the Product Filing Analyst II position at American-Amicable Life Insurance?
Using critical thinking and interpretation skills to review new life insurance state rules and regulations. Correspondence with state insurance department personnel to discuss policy language and other compliance requirements. Assists in developing a filing strategy based on internal company needs and life insurance state insurance laws and regulations. Manages assigned filings. Reviews marketing material, identifies and files advertisements as required. Performs some coding input for form information.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following and other duties may be assigned
- Maintains a current and thorough understanding of existing and new state laws and regulations as related to the position
- Ability to create, maintain, and organize spreadsheets and other documentation
- Manage specific assigned filings, resolving issues that arise and maintaining workflow balance
- Communicates and corresponds with state insurance department personnel regarding compliance issues to policy form filings and any other related issues of compliance
- Develops and maintains a current and thorough understanding of all products marketed by the company
- Completes peer reviews of various documents
- Coding input for form information
- Specialized research and other special projects as assigned
- Drafts, reviews, and files life insurance policy forms and supporting documentation
- Reviews marketing and advertising material. Prepares filings as necessary
- Reviews accounting ledgers created for filing fees and approves them daily
